The German-Canadian Centre for Innovation and Research (GCCIR) is planning information sessions for the upcoming matchmaking trip to Germany for Albertan companies in November 2016. The goal is to bring Alberta and German companies together to form partnerships that will work on joint product development and commercialization projects that could be funded by the Alberta-Germany Collaboration Fund for Product Development and Commercialization.
Is your company interested in establishing international partnerships and doing business in Germany?
Small and medium-sized enterprises (1 to 499 employees and less than $50 million in gross revenue) in Alberta in all technological and application areas are encouraged to attend an information session to learn more about the Alberta-Germany Collaboration Fund for Product Development and Commercialization, and the upcoming series of company matchmaking symposia taking place in Germany this November.
